What does it mean to harden your heart spiritually?

Answered in 1 source

Hardened hearts refer to a deliberate rejection of God's truth and a refusal to heed His voice.

Spiritually hardening one's heart involves a willful dismissal of God's word and truth, resulting in a state that is resistant to His guidance and salvation. This principle is illustrated by the Israelites, who despite witnessing God's mighty works, chose to disregard His commands, leading to their downfall in the wilderness (Hebrews 3:10-11). The consequences of such spiritual hardening are severe; it results in an alienation from God and a dire judgment. The Bible emphasizes the need for responsive hearts that are open to God's direction and mercies, contrasting with the fate of those who continually choose their own path over divine confession (Hebrews 3:15).
Scripture References: Hebrews 3:10-11, Proverbs 29:1, Matthew 11:20-24
